Fuel Crisis Looms as More than 600 Servos Now without Fuel

The government released 20% of fuel stockpiles to support over 600 regional stations, addressing shortages caused by panic buying and doubled demand after the Iran war escalation.

Energy Minister Chris Bowen has confirmed 608 service stations across Australia are lacking either diesel or unleaded, despite a boost in deliveries from the nation’s two remaining oil refiners.
